Free seminars
August 1st 2006

Two of the UK's leading hearing protection brands Howard Leight and Bilsom are hosting a series of free seminars designed to provide health and safety officers with the latest practical information on noise-induced hearing loss, the EU Noise Directive and how to implement an effective hearing conservation programme.

The seminars will be hosted by Brad Witt, the audiology and regulatory affairs manager at Howard Leight Industries in San Diego, and one of the world's leading authorities on industrial hearing protection.

Dates and venues are as follows: 11 September - Dublin Airport, Crowne Plaza Hotel, 12 September - London, Kings Cross, Bloomsbury, Holiday Inn 13 September - Birmingham, City Centre Holiday Inn 14 September - Harrogate, Holiday Inn 15 September - Aberdeen, Marriott Hotel

Places are limited, so please book at least five days in advance. Seminars run from 10.00am to 3.00pm with complimentary refreshments and buffet lunch.
